The last ever baby to be born at Chase Farm Hospital has been delivered.

Amelie Williams-Gracia, was delivered late on Tuesday, November 19, on the eve of the ward's closure.

During the past week, the hospital in The Ridgeway has been preparing to close with a new maternity unit opening at Barnet Hospital.

Her mother, Valeria Gracia, said: “The experience was amazing, we’ve been so well looked after under difficult circumstances for the staff here. It’s been great to be here.”

Amelie’s father Justin Williams added: “It’s nice that I was also born here myself 42 years ago.”

Barnet Hospital will have 48 beds as well as a birth centre with five birthing suites and three postnatal bedrooms.

Ante-natal care will continue to be provided at Chase Farm.
